Cashless

China's Digital Currency Revolution

Cashless is the first and only book that dives deep into the design and use of China’s new central bank digital currency. This represents a roadmap for our shared digital currency future and a long-term threat to US dollar dominance. China is changing the very nature of money and borrowing heavily from cryptocurrency to cement its role as the world’s financial technology leader.

Cashless is written by the best-selling author of Innovation Lab Excellence, an award-winning expert in fintech innovation, career banker, and technology expert who has experienced China’s cashless revolution firsthand as a former US resident living in China. It reveals how:

●    China’s digital currency can help you better predict and navigate the cashless future coming to the US—and the world

●    Your company may be tempted to use China’s digital currency to make cross-border payments

●    The EU, UK, Japan and India are developing digital currencies

●    Digital payment will change our relationship with money and promote financial inclusion

Cashless shows you the future. It offers a comprehensive analysis of China’s digital payment systems so that you can better prepare for the rise of digital currencies.

About the Author

Rich headed fintech for IBM Cognitive Studios Singapore (IBM’s Innovation Lab) where he led a team that built innovative AI and analytic solutions. He also worked in IBM China where he led his team to win the prestigious “Risk Technology Product of the Year” award for his unique hybrid-cloud solution to risk analytics.

Rich was a banker for almost 20 years and a serial innovator throughout his career. Specializing in the design and innovation of new fixed-income products, he saw firsthand how technology, finance, and regulation come together to impact innovation. He made his career by thinking “out of the box” and uses his experience now as a Consultant to put fintech and AI to work for his clients.

As an experienced finance professional and systems builder, Rich understands what financial services companies need in order to thrive and how non-financial companies can benefit from advances in Fintech.
He enjoys building teams and systems that solve real problems.
